Job Responsibilities
- Assist with initial, diagnostic and other assessments
- Work in close liaison with the College’s Inclusion and Foundation Staff to provide effective support to identified Learners to enable them to fully access their learning programme and achieve successful outcomes
- Proactively identify strategies to meet the needs of learners and to promote the use of assistive technology wherever possible to enable independence
- Provide effective support for Learners including (but not limited to) job coaching at their work placements, 1:1 support, classroom support, out of class support (such as lunch and breaks) and on visits and study trips
- Monitor learners’ progress and provide timely feedback on learners’ development which may be included in reports to parents, carers, employers and other external agencies using the College systems including Show Progress, Mark Book, ProMonitor, ProSolution and ProPortal
- Adapt and interpret teaching and instructions for learners as appropriate
- Pro-actively contribute to and implement Individual Learning Plans, monitoring achievement against targets including EHCP outcomes
- Follow agreed weekly timetables keeping Outlook calendar up to date
- Contribute to reviews of support as appropriate throughout the year
